原文:Quartz的JobDetail没有触发器指向时会被删除的问题

之前项目里使用的是老版本的Quartz,才 . . 。发现一个问题,如果我触发器配置的时间已经过了,想去手动触发一个任务,就会报找不到这个任务的异常,通过debug可以发现,Scheduler里添加jobDetail后,是有这个job的,但添加一个过期并指向这个jobDetail的Trigger后就会发现找不到这个job,没去看代码,但可以推断,肯定是添加触发器发现过期后,会做一个判断如果没有触 ...

2014-04-16 15:14 0 2794 推荐指数:

查看详情

Spring触发器配置Quartz

参考文献:http://blog.csdn.net/liaq325/article/details/8269439 http://sundoctor.iteye.com/blog/441951 业 ...

Thu Aug 25 18:14:00 CST 2016 0 2626
quartz触发器CronTriggerBean 配置

一个Quartz的CronTrigger表达式分为七项子表达式,其中每一项以空格隔开,从左到右分别是:秒,分,时,月的某天,月,星期的某天,年;其中年不是必须的,也就是说任何一个表达式最少需要六项! 例:0 0 12 ? * WED 表示每个星期三的12点执行,这里没有“年”这项! 字段名(项 ...

Tue Mar 22 23:32:00 CST 2016 0 1671
SQLServer之删除触发器

删除触发器 注意事项 可以通过删除DML触发器删除触发器表来删除DML触发器删除表时,将同时删除与表关联的所有触发器删除触发器时,会从 sys.objects、sys.triggers 和 sys.sql_modules 目录视图中删除有关该触发器的信息。 仅当所有触发器均使用 ...

Mon Oct 22 23:13:00 CST 2018 0 5160
mysql 查看触发器删除触发器

1. 查看所有触发器 2. 根据触发器名称看下相关触发器信息 3. 查看所有触发器 另一种查询触发器命令: show triggers; 删除触发器命令: drop trigger trigger_name; ...

Thu Aug 02 17:18:00 CST 2018 0 25885
Quartz TriggerListener 触发器监听

Quartz Scheduler 可以对Trigger建立一个监听,分别对Trigger的各种状态进行监听 实现监听需要实现TriggerListener接口,然后注册到Scheduler上就可以了。 一:写一个类实现触发器监听接口 二进行注册: 细节与注册任务 ...

Fri Aug 15 23:16:00 CST 2014 0 3874
触发器创建删除等操作

一、创建一个简单的触发器 触发器是一种特殊的存储过程,类似于事件函数,SQL Server™ 允许为 INSERT、UPDATE、DELETE 创建触发器,即当在表中插入、更新、删除记录时,触发一个或一系列 T-SQL语句。 触发器可以在查询分析里创建,也可以在表名上点右键->“所有 ...

Mon May 30 19:30:00 CST 2016 0 20312
mysql 查看删除触发器等操作

mysql 查看删除触发器等操作   平时很少操作触发器,源于昨晚的一次故障,使用pt-online-change-schema修改大表过程中出现异常,再次执行时,提示已经存在触发器,导致失败。 这里推荐第三种方式: 1.、查看所有触发器 select * from ...

Fri Nov 15 19:19:00 CST 2019 0 349
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M